Teacher

So I taught her NOT to love me
It didn’t take
We managed to stay apart in body
But our spirits orbited each other
like a moody moon that may
give in to gravity or
lose its levity before
leaving for inward parts unknown
Realizing I was abandoning me
I thought hard about a reverse
course in miraculous turnarounds
reddening the field with my own blood
The ambiguities of life
sucking on my booted soul
like so much primordial mud
seeking with its inertial thoughts
to destroy singlemindedness
un-pluging all the ooze in me
to mix mana with blown blood
